How to associate a risk analysis to a project in Plans https://wiki.qualiex.com/modules/plans/how-to-associate-a-risk-analysis-to-a-project-in-plans/ Mon, 23 May 2022 19:05:17 +0000 https://wiki.qualiex.com/?post_type=docs&p=6459 It is possible to link an analysis of a risk to a project. To make this link you must’ve had completed the analysis.

Click on the risk you’d like to link to a project, and then click “open.”

Once you’ve opened the risk and accessed the information about the risk, click on the tab “Analysis.”

On the analysis, click the Plans icon to select the project you’d like to associate to it.

A window will appear on your screen for you to select an existing project to link the analysis. Click “Associate Project,” and select the project you’re looking for.

The chosen project will be listed. Click “Ok” to confirm.

The number of linked projects will be shown on the risk analysis bellow the Plans icon, as the image shows:

How to associate an analysis of an indicator to a project in Plans https://wiki.qualiex.com/modules/plans/how-to-associate-an-analysis-of-an-indicator-to-a-project-in-plans/ Mon, 23 May 2022 19:04:38 +0000 https://wiki.qualiex.com/?post_type=docs&p=6457 It is possible to link an analysis of an indicator to a project, making it easier to monitor projects that contribute to the results of said indicator.

To make this link you must’ve had completed the analysis.

Click “Add, NC and incidence.”

Then select “Projects (Plans module).”

A window will appear on your screen for you to select an existing project to link the analysis. Click “Associate Project.”

Choose the project you’d like to link to the analysis.

The chosen project will be listed. Click “Ok” to confirm.

The project will be listed on the indicator analysis.

What are the ways to interact with an idea? https://wiki.qualiex.com/modules/plans/what-are-the-ways-to-interact-with-an-idea/ Mon, 23 May 2022 18:59:38 +0000 https://wiki.qualiex.com/?post_type=docs&p=6449 The ideas are shown to everyone so all employees may interact with them. One of the ways available to interact with the ideas is to leave a comment.

To comment on an idea, click .

 

A window will open on your screen where you’ll be able to see all the existing comments and add your own. You may also like the other comments.

After typing your comment, click “Comment.”

You may also edit or remove your comment by accessing the context menu of the comment and clicking “edit” or “remove” respectively.

If you edit the comment, it’ll appear as “edited.”

If you choose to remove a comment, a message will appear on your screen, click “remove.”

The comment will be removed.

Liking/Disliking an idea

Another way to interact with an idea is by liking or disliking it.

There will be a counter above the like/dislike icons as well as the comments icon that will show how many likes/dislikes/comments the idea has.
